ORDINANCE NO. 84-R AN ORDINANCE REPEALING ORDINANCE NO. 84 AND ENACTING IN LIEU THEREOF AN ORDINANCE REGULATING THE KEEPING OF SWINE, SWINE PENS, STIES AND STABLES WITHIN THE CITY LIMITS OF THE CITY OF RIVERSIDE AND PROHIBITING THE KEEPING OF SWINE, SWINE PENS, STIES AND STABLES IN CERTAIN AREAS WITHIN THE CITY LIMITS OF THE CITY OF RIVERSIDE AND PROVIDING A PENALTY FOR THE VIOLATION THEREOF. BE IT ORDAINED BY THE BOARD OF ALDERMEN OF THE CITY OF RIVERSIDE, MISSOURI, A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. Ordinance No. 84 is hereby expressly repealed. Section 2. It is deemed to be for the best interests of the citizens of the City of Riverside and for the promotion of the public health,: safety and welfare that the keeping of swine, swine pens, sties and stables be regulated within the city limits of the city of Riverside, Missouri, and that the keeping of swine, swine pens, sties and stables be prohibited within certain densely populated areas within the limits of the City or Riverside. Section 3. The word "person" whenever used in this ordinance shall include any individual, partnership, firm,. corporation, associa- tion, trustee, receiver or any other group or combination of individ- uals acting as a unit either severally or jointly. Section 4. It shall be unlawful for any person to keep or maintain swine, swine pens, sties or stables for the purpose of commercial use within 200 feet of any public roads sidewalk or other public place within the limits of the City of Riverside. Section 5. It shall be unlawful for any person to keep or maintain any swine,. swine pen,. sty or stable for the purpose of com- mercial use within 200 feet of any residence or other structure used for residential purposes within the limits of the City of Riverside. Section 6. It shall be unlawful for any person to keep more than two (2) hogs or pigs for personal use upon any one established tract of land that is within 100 feet of any public place or public ground or any building used as a residence within the limits of the City of Riverside. Section 7. All swine pens shall be fenced with hog-tight wire at least 48" high. Section 8. Section 9. All persons keeping swiner. swine pens, sties and stables in violation of the terms and provisions of this ordinance on the effective date of such ordinance shall have ~~_ days from the effective date of said ordinance to cease said violation and to conform to the provisions of this ordinance. Section 10. Violators of the terms of this ordinance shall be punished by fine not to exceed $100.00 or imprisonment in the city jail,. or county jail if there be no city jails not to exceed 80 days or both su3i fine and imprisonment and costs.
